- Find a picture that you want to remove scribbles from
- Scan the picture into a computer or take a digital photo of the picture
- Open the picture in an image editing program such as Adobe Photoshop, Paint Shop Pro, or Microsoft Paint
- Select the “clone stamp” tool from the toolbar
- The clone stamp tool will allow you to copy pixels from one area of the image and apply them to another area
- Choose a brush size for the clone stamp tool that is slightly larger than the scribbles you want to remove
- Alt-click (Windows) or Option-click (Mac) on an area of the image that is similar in color and texture to the area where the scribbles are located
- This will be your “source” area
- Click and drag over the scribbles with the clone stamp tool to remove them from the picture
How Do You Remove Pen Scribbles from a Photo?
If you have a photo that contains pen scribbles, there are a few ways that you can remove them. One way is to use Photoshop or another image editing program to clone over the scribbles with an adjacent area of the photo. Another way is to scan the photo and then use a software program like Adobe Illustrator to remove thescribbles.
Finally, you could take the photo to a professional printing lab and they may be able to airbrush out the scribbles for you.
